DLSM Studio in Brighton is seeking a proactive Marketing & Studio Assistant to join their creative team. This role involves supporting marketing initiatives and daily studio administration, making it ideal for someone who thrives in variety and is highly organised.

The successful candidate will help with marketing materials, manage social media, and assist with studio events. A strong interest in interior design and effective communication skills are key. This is an excellent opportunity to gain experience in a collaborative environment.
